Stimulant, increases the speed of messages to and from the Central Nervous System, Depressant, makes the user feel slow and less responsive, Hallucinogen, Distorted perceptions of what a person hears or sees, Multi-action, can have a range of effects from other drugs , Drug, a substance that affects the way the body functions, Short term, immediate effect, Long term, over a period of time, legal, able to use without being convicted. Age restrictions apply, illegal, that it is forbidden by law, Caffeine, most used legal stimulant, Alcohol, depressant, Nicotine, stimulant.
